Orlando Health Heart & Vascular Institute (OHHVI) seeks an experienced Cardiologist with expertise in Advanced Heart Failure to join our renowned cardiology team in Central Florida. OHHVI, is a US News Top 50 Heart & Vascular Institute serving the Central Florida community. Our primary mission is to provide integrated, multidisciplinary care within a patient-centric environment that caters to the specific needs of each patient. Our exceptional practice of 70+ physicians and 70+ Advanced Practice Providers offer a wide range of specialty services, including Interventional, Structural, Electrophysiology, General Cardiology, Vascular Surgery, and Cardiothoracic Surgery. OHHVI is part of Orlando Health and as a health system we offer fellowship training in general cardiology, interventional cardiology, and advanced cardiac imaging.

Practice Highlights:

  • Orlando Health Heart & Vascular Institute has a robust Advanced Heart Failure Program over the entire healthcare system including: ECMO, a DNV Certified LVAD center, amyloid and hypertrophic cardiomyopathy programs. This program has been awarded by Get with the Guidelines for Heart Failure Care and utilizes device therapies including remote monitoring programs, CardioMEMS, Cardiac Contractility Modulation, and Barostim.

About Orlando Health:
Orlando Health is a not-for-profit healthcare organization with $9.2 billion of assets under management that serves the southeastern United States. Headquartered in Orlando, Florida, the system was founded more than 100 years ago. Orlando Health is a 3,850-bed system that includes 29 hospitals and emergency departments. Nearly 4,750 physicians, representing more than 100 medical specialties and subspecialties have privileges across the Orlando Health system, which employs nearly 27,000 team members.
